ATP Finals 2025: Format and Key Metrics

The ATP Finals, also known as the Nitto ATP Finals for sponsorship reasons, showcases a unique format designed to test the mettle of the world’s elite players.Unlike conventional knockout tournaments, the ATP Finals utilizes a round-robin stage followed by semifinals and a final. This section breaks down the key aspects of the format and offers crucial statistics to monitor throughout the competition.

The eight qualified players are divided into two groups of four, each playing against the other players in their group. The top two players from each group advance to the semifinals, where the winner of one group plays the runner-up of the other. The winners of the semifinals then compete in the final, vying for the coveted title.

  1. What is the ATP Finals?

    The ATP Finals is the season-ending tournament for the top eight singles players and top eight doubles teams in the ATP rankings. it showcases the best players of the year competing for a prestigious title.

  2. When and where will the ATP Finals 2025 be held?

    The ATP Finals 2025 will be held in Turin, Italy, from November 9th to 16th, 2025.

  3. How are the players selected for the ATP Finals?

    The top eight players in the ATP rankings at the end of the regular season qualify for the ATP Finals. These rankings points are earned throughout the year at various tournaments.

  4. What is the format of the ATP Finals?

    The ATP Finals features a round-robin group stage, where players are divided into two groups of four. Each player in a group plays against the other three members. The top two players from each group advance to the semifinals, and the winners of the semifinals compete in the final.

  5. What are the tie-breaking rules if players have the same number of wins in the group stage?

    Tie-breaking criteria include:

    1. Head-to-head records.
    2. The player with the highest percentage of sets won.
    3. The player with the highest percentage of games won.
